You feel them, something like a throb in your chest, before you actually hear them. Then there is the throbbing in your ears; and, finally, you see them.
It's a reminder that the Coast Guard has helicopters on the Great Lakes, although none is actually stationed in Milwaukee. It's also a reminder to think about how you are going to make them see you should an emergency require a rescue.
Too few sea kayakers out there lack the the proper flares or signaling devices to allow themselves to be spotted from the air in bright sunlight. There are so many to choose from, and I have written on them before. The idea here is to have something.
Still, it's good to know they are around and that they are ready.
